Key Responsibilities
- Product Safety Leadership: Advise senior project and engineering teams on all aspects of product safety, ensuring safety is integral to every stage of product development.
- Compliance Management: Lead the derivation of safety requirements, ensuring all products meet industry regulations and are safe for operational use.
- Safety Documentation & Systems: Manage safety cases, develop compelling safety arguments, and oversee the implementation and maintenance of the Safety Management System to enhance operational safety and efficiency.
- Hazard Mitigation: Identify and evaluate potential hazards, manage safety assessments, and coordinate risk mitigation strategies to uphold the highest safety standards.
- Stakeholder Engagement: Collaborate with third-party stakeholders to gather critical evidence for Design Safety Justification (DSJ) reports and lead the development of Project Safety Management Plans.
- Team Leadership: Act as a line manager to safety practitioners, providing guidance and fostering their professional growth.
Required Skills and Qualifications
- A bachelor’s degree or equivalent in a relevant STEM discipline (Engineering, Physics, Mathematics, or Science).
- Extensive knowledge of industry safety standards, such as Def Stan 00-55, 00-56, and IEC 61508.
- Proven experience in the defence, maritime, or other regulated sectors, with a strong track record of executing safety engineering tasks.
- Strong leadership skills, with experience chairing hazard identification and safety-related meetings.
- Ability to produce and present clear, logical, and well-structured safety cases and technical arguments.
